写在前面的话:由于本人是菜鸡,在安装过程中遇到了不少问题,踩了不少雷。写这个随笔,一方面为了提醒自己以后少踩坑,另一方面也是希望能给其他同事提供少许的参考。安装环境不同,所遇到的问题不一定完全相同,如遇到不同的问题,可灵活运用百度、bing搜索等搜索引擎,如有条件可直接在My Oracle support中寻找答案。本人是bing和MOS用得比较多。

 

1、选择一台合适的服务器

因为我手上资源有限,用的服务器是16g内存,150G硬盘,也装成功了。如果有资源的话,建议参考oracle官方的安装手册(一般完全按照官网来装的出问题概率小)

官方文档链接https://docs.oracle.com/en/enterprise-manager/cloud-control/enterprise-manager-cloud-control/13.5/embsc/installing-oracle-enterprise-manager-cloud-control.html#

下面是随便截的官网推荐的配置

记:一次磕磕绊绊的oracle Enterprise Mnager Cloud Control 13c安装经历_服务器

 PS 本人比较懒,装之前根本没看官方文档,按照百度装的,可能才导致了后续出现的一些问题,所以如果有时间有精力建议好好学习下官方文档

2、下载Oracle Enterprise Manager Cloud Control 13.5安装包(后简称为emcc)

官方链接:https://www.oracle.com/enterprise-manager/downloads/linux-x86-64-13c-rel5-downloads.html

照抄一下下载链接后的操作

①Download all the files including .bin in same directory. No need to unzip the downloaded software.

②As the install user who will be installing the product, set the execute permission for the .bin file. Example: chmod +x em13500_linux64.bin

3、进行安装

配置好xmanager 



export DISPLAY=192.168.XX.XX
xhost +


就可以直接前往emcc安装软件所在目录进行安装



./em13500_linux64.bin


利用图形化界面进行安装,安装之前记得打好快照,若安装失败可以快速恢复到安装前的环境(本人就是没有打快照,导致第一次失败后,又进行了较为麻烦卸载过程)

①选简单、高级、仅安装软件都行(仅安装软件,可以在安装完成后到oms home目录下进行手动配置,如 /u01/app/oracle/Middleware/oms/sysman/install/ConfigureGC.sh)

记:一次磕磕绊绊的oracle Enterprise Mnager Cloud Control 13c安装经历_html_02

②选择oracle enterprise manager的middleware及agent目录(注意要为空目录),以及主机名

记:一次磕磕绊绊的oracle Enterprise Mnager Cloud Control 13c安装经历_安装软件_03

③选择需要安装的相关组件,我选择的是默认

记:一次磕磕绊绊的oracle Enterprise Mnager Cloud Control 13c安装经历_服务器_04

④配置webloginc相关信息以及OMS实例目录

记:一次磕磕绊绊的oracle Enterprise Mnager Cloud Control 13c安装经历_oracle_05

⑤选择OMS数据库,部署大小根据相关配置来(上述选择服务器中有说明)

记:一次磕磕绊绊的oracle Enterprise Mnager Cloud Control 13c安装经历_html_06

 

 

 ⑥选择完数据库连接详细信息后,安装软件会自动check相应的配置,给出warnings或者errors,根据warnings或errors给出的recommendation进行相应的调整

 记:一次磕磕绊绊的oracle Enterprise Mnager Cloud Control 13c安装经历_安装软件_07

 

 

 ⑦配置sysman及agent口令,其他默认就好

记:一次磕磕绊绊的oracle Enterprise Mnager Cloud Control 13c安装经历_html_08

⑧配置swlib目录

记:一次磕磕绊绊的oracle Enterprise Mnager Cloud Control 13c安装经历_服务器_09

 

 

 ⑨配置oem相应端口,如无其他要求选择默认就可以了

记:一次磕磕绊绊的oracle Enterprise Mnager Cloud Control 13c安装经历_oracle_10

 

 

 ⑩开始安装

记:一次磕磕绊绊的oracle Enterprise Mnager Cloud Control 13c安装经历_linux_11

记:一次磕磕绊绊的oracle Enterprise Mnager Cloud Control 13c安装经历_oracle_12

安装过程比较缓慢,如果没有明确给出failed,请耐心等待(可以查看日志确认安装是否失败)

 

4、安装完成后根据相应的输出登录使用即可

我安装后的地址为https://hostip:7803/em

 

安装失败也不要慌,按照官方文档进行deinstall就可以了

https://docs.oracle.com/en/enterprise-manager/cloud-control/enterprise-manager-cloud-control/13.5/emadv/deinstalling-enterprise-manager-single-and-multi-oms-environments.html#